Season 1   3.0 for 1 rating

21 episodes | Season produced in 2006-2007 | 1st broadcast : October 2006 on NBC (US channel)

Episodes guide
Synopsis available

Ep. 21 : Hiatus

Tracy goes into hiding with Kenneth's cousin on the eve of the final show of the season, but soon regrets his decision. A visit from Jack's mother proves to be the final straw for the TV executive and he is admitted to hospital after suffering a cardiac episode, leaving Liz responsible for salvaging the show's finale.

Ep. 19 : Corporate Crush

Jack receives a visit from his boss, who takes him to task over the fireworks fiasco and makes a suggestion that he takes to heart. Meanwhile, Liz baffles everyone by turning up for work in a good mood and Tracy struggles to get any funding for his film based on the life of Thomas Jefferson. Rip Torn and Emily Mortimer guest star

Ep. 17 : The Fighting Irish

Jack helps his brother Eddie get a job on the show, despite Liz having to make cutbacks to stay on budget. Meanwhile, Tracy turns to Kenneth for help in obtaining spiritual fulfilment. Nathan Lane guest stars alongside Tina Fey, Tracy Morgan and Alec Baldwin

Ep. 16 : The Source Awards

Jack forces Tracy to host the Source Awards, while Liz endeavours to convince her African-American date she is not a racist. Sitcom following a New York-based comedy sketch writer, guest starring Wayne Brady, Ghostface Killah and LL Cool J

Ep. 15 : Hard Ball

Liz tries to help Jenna issue a public apology for a series of misguided political statements, placing NBC in the middle of a nationwide boycott. Meanwhile, Jack renegotiates the terms of Josh's contract, intent on making budget cuts. Sitcom, starring Tina Fey and Alec Baldwin
